ControllerJoin our team and play a pivotal role in shaping the external financial reporting function for Wholesale Deposits at JPMorgan Chase. You will drive strategic initiatives and collaborate with diverse business partners in a dynamic environment.As the Deposits Financial External Reporting Controller within Wholesale Deposits, you will lead the reporting, analysis, and strategic build-out of the deposit reporting infrastructure. You will work closely with Firmwide Regulatory Reporting & Analysis, SEC Reporting, and other key stakeholders to ensure accurate and timely external financial statements and regulatory filings. Your expertise will help enhance our control environment and support new product initiatives, while you develop strong relationships across the firm.Job Responsibilities:Oversee the preparation and submission of all external financial statements and regulatory filings related to deposit products, including 10-Q, 10-K, FR Y-9C, Call Reports, and other required disclosuresEstablish strong relationships and provide support to Firmwide Regulatory Reporting & Analysis, SEC Reporting, related control groups, and Lines of BusinessServe as the primary point of contact for internal and external auditors, regulators, and senior management regarding deposit reporting mattersManage, mentor, and develop a team of finance professionals responsible for external reporting activitiesDrive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ance the efficiency, accuracy, and control environment of the external reporting processProvide technical accounting guidance and support for complex transactions and new product initiatives impacting depositsRequired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ills: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field12+ years of relevant experience in financial reporting, accounting, or audit within the banking or financial services industryDeep knowledge of US GAAP, SEC reporting, and regulatory requirements for deposit productsProven experience managing external audits and regulatory examinationsStrong leadership and team management skillsExcellent analytical, communication, and interpersonal skillsAbility to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environmentAdvanced proficiency in financial systems and reporting tools (e.g., SAP, etc.)Preferred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ills:CPA or equivalent certificationJPMorganChase, one of the oldest financial institutions, offers innovative financial solutions to millions of consumers, small businesses and many of the world's most prominent corporate, institutional and government clients under the J.P.
